Abstract

Since the silkworm tends to be disease, rearing room must to be kept clean. Therefore, it is important that disinfection of rearing room by formaldehyde gas fumigation regularly. However, formaldehyde is extremely harmful to the human because it has an allergic and carcinogenic. So far, a high-concentrate formaldehyde gas must be ventilated from the rearing room to atmosphere after formaldehyde gas fumigation. We report a new formaldehyde gas fumigation method featured by using the decomposition apparatus of a formaldehyde gas.
